The ZED 20.2 EASY from CTE is an upgrade of its ZED 20.2.

The ZED 20.2 EASY is the new 20 m working height truck mount from CTE.

A key feature is the electro-hydraulic fully proportional controls, with or without load cell, in accordance with EN 280:2013. The machine also offers 9 m of outreach and up to 300 kg of capacity (200 kg without load cell and aluminum basket, 250 kg with load cell and VTR basket).

It is an upgrade of the well ZED 20.2 but differs in that it has tighter A+A stabilisation, 2.1 mm width in transit position and an upperstructure made of 2 mm SSAB steel Docol, providing a weight saving of 150 kg. This means it meets the needs of Euro 6 emission standards for 3.5 tonne trucks with ability to add options such as air conditioning. The model also features a magnetic sensor for the arm support, a new display in the cab and new stabilizer LED signals.

The new features are designed with rental companies in mind and the model is available to order pre-mounted on the truck or as a seperate unit.
